If the market rate of interest is greater than the contractual rate of interest, bonds will sell at a discount.
Critical Value
A point on the scale of the test statistic beyond which we reject the null hypothesis; it is used to determine the cutoff at which the test statistic is considered extreme.
P-value
The probability of observing test results as extreme as the results actually observed, under the assumption that the null hypothesis is true.
Level of Significance
The criterion used in statistical testing to decide whether to reject the null hypothesis, typically expressed as a probability threshold such as 0.05 or 0.01.
